Job DescriptionProcess Development Senior Scientist
What you will doLet’s do this. Let’s change the world. In this vital role you will be responsible fordevelopment, characterization, scale-up and support of drug substance processes to enable commercial advancement of programs from Ph II/III clinical trials to marketingapplication.
Work in a coordinated group in which cell culture and purification scientists work together to advance Amgen’s rich,excitingand dynamic pipeline. With Amgen’s biology first approach, the positionprovidesthe outstanding opportunity of being able to work on multiple modalities from antibodies and oncolytic viruses tobispecificsand siRNAs.
The Pivotal Drug Substance Process Development organization at Amgen develops,characterizesand supports the commercialization ofbiologicsdrug substance manufacturing processes for all late-stage programs across the Amgen portfolio.
- Apply established platform approaches and problem-solving skills to rapidly tackle drug substance challenges and build robust processes with efficient experimentation
- Drive innovationandutilizeout-of-the-box thinking to contribute to technology development
- Expand and develop skills in purification and cell culture, thereby further contributing to theintegratedgroup
- Participate in drug substance teams and collaborate cross functionally with analytical and drug product representatives to deliver drug substance manufacturing processes in a phaseappropriate manner.
- Deliverprocessamenableto cGMP operation and carry out results of drug substance in a cGMP manufacturing environment
- Author, or provide direction for the authorshipof,technical report or CMC regulatory submissions which may require minimaladditionalediting

Preferred Qualifications:
- Doctorate in Chemical Engineering, Biochemical Engineering, or other relevant sciences
- Consistent track record of decision-making and trouble-shooting protein drug substance purification processes, preferably in a process development environment
- Strong understanding and extensive hands-on experience in protein chromatography, including affinity, ion exchange, and hydrophobic interaction chromatography
- Experience in filtration operations, including ultrafiltration/diafiltration
- Understanding of protein characteristics and critical attributes to direct product/process control strategies
- Proven ability to independently identify, develop and implement scientific solutions to practical problems.
- Motivated self-starter with excellent interpersonal and organizational skills
- Leadership experience of progressively increased scope and ability to encourage and lead a group of scientists
- Demonstrated eminence in the scientific community through a sustained record of peer reviewed publications
- Demonstrated success working with diverse team members in a dynamic, cross-functional environment
- Familiarity with design of experiments and statistical analysis of data
- Knowledge of license applications and the drug development process
- Exposure to cGMP manufacturing and CMC components of regulatory submissions
